#3d0785 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3d0785 is composed of 23.9% red, 2.7%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.1% cyan, 94.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 265.7 degrees, a saturation of 90% and a lightness of 27.5%. #3d0785 color hex could be obtained by blending #7a0eff with #00000b.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

#3d0785 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3d0785 has RGB values of R:61, G:7, B:133 and CMYK values of C:0.54, M:0.95,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 3999621.

Shades and Tints of #3d0785
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010003 is the darkest color, while #f5effe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3d0785
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#45424a is the less saturated color, while #3c028a is the most saturated one.
